SIREN is a decentralized options protocol built on the Ethereum blockchain that allows users to trade and manage customized risk profiles. It provides a trustless marketplace for sophisticated derivatives without the need for traditional intermediaries. SIREN is the native token used for protocol governance and ecosystem incentives.
